CVE-2026-45205 | Apache Commons Configuration: StackOverflowError for YAML input with cycles

Uncontrolled Recursion vulnerability in Apache Commons. When processing an untrusted configuration file, Commons Configuration will throw a StackOverflowError for YAML input with cycles. This issue affects Apache Commons: from 2.2 before 2.15.0. Users are recommended to upgrade to version 2.15.0, which fixes the issue.
